Capsule8 developed runtime security and attack detection software for Linux production environments, protecting cloud workloads, containers, and servers. It was acquired by Sophos in 2021.

IBM Cloudant is a managed NoSQL database service based on Apache CouchDB, designed for building hyperscale, globally distributed applications with features including encryption, multi-region availability, full-text search, and geospatial indexing. The platform serves enterprise developers and organizations requiring resilient, cloud-native data infrastructure.

CoreOS developed container-focused infrastructure software, including the lightweight Container Linux operating system, the etcd distributed key-value store, and the Tectonic Kubernetes platform. Acquired by Red Hat in 2018, with its technology folded into OpenShift.
